79' Fairmont 5.3L S480
Killing time at work, so ill make a build thread. I attempted to do this combo with a 87' notch 3-4 years ago, but gave up and sold everything. This time around, its with a rusty 4 door, and im not paying attention to paint details.
I picked up a 79' 4 door with 28k miles for $300. Car has sat in a garage since 94' but the roof was falling apart. Car isnt in the best of shape, bottom of the doors are rotted, and its got dents... But who cares. Its a beater.
Front suspension got a team z k memeber and arms, upr coil overs, lakewood struts. Rear got upr double adjustable control arms, stock gt springs, and part store special shocks. Rear end got moser 33 spine spool and axles, c clip elim, 3.27 gears blah blah
Buddy hooked me up with a 04' 5.3 for $300. I had a tsp 220/220 cam kicking around, and some ls6 springs. Their currently still installed but im probably going to have lil jon spec me a cam and swap the springs.
Heres where im at. Turbo is a S480 96mm 1.32 (mock up turbo... havent decided if i could buy the same or a 476). Trans and fuel system are still undecided.

Started working on the intercooler pipes. We don't have a tig, so I choose to use exhaust pipe just to make it easier. After everything is finished, it will all be coated.
Also started welding in the subframe connectors and outriggers. My only question is on the outriggers. We welded plates to the rocker, which the 2x3 is welded too... but the way it is, only leaves 2 edges of the 2x3 to be welded to the plate. I can cut the floor on the bottom and weld the bottom edge, which Im thinking im going to have to regardless. but im not sure?
